Take classes or?

I have been fascinated with the idea of astral projection since I was very young. I did not have these experiences personally, but was told of their aw and wonder.

After graduating college my interested was rekindled. I began reading everything I could on the subject. I meditated and prayed. I even started to have my first experiences.

After giving up practice for some time, while focusing on intertwining spirit and everyday work, I have been reinvigorated. I so desire to begin the process again and have restarted my practices.

There are several courses online (i.e. Gnostic teachings) and also a local organization (IAC) that provides a class. Has any one taken classes and been successful?

Would those adept at this skill recommended that self-development towards this end would be greatly benefited by taking a course?

I personally haven't taken any of the courses but astral projection is a very personal thing and the method in which you most successfully project is going to be different than the next persons. So in my opinion the only thing a class could offer you would be advice on how they personally project, but since your method and technique to projecting is going to be unique it honestly might not make much of a difference. The road to astral projection for most people is more about experimentation and putting in the time practicing than it is about learning how to do it. With that said I am sure anything you could learn from one of these classes you could easily learn from reading online accounts of others or a book which I imagine would cost you much less money. Because at the end of the day the only way you're going to astral project is if you put in the man hours experimenting with different methods, techniques, and settings until you have discovered which combination of all three suits you best. Nobody else is going to be able to tell you what works best for you, it is only found through self discovery. So in my opinion I would save your money and buy or download a couple books by a couple different authors so that you have a starting point and can try their various techniques until you find something that appears to work for you personally and then you modify it until it is extremely productive. I discovered my personal method for projecting completely on accident and it produces several projections a night, dozens a week, hundreds a month, and thousands a year.
